About the RTP Scholarship
The Research Training Program (RTP) is a flagship scholarship initiative established by the Australian Government to support postgraduate research education. It provides funding to universities like the University of Sydney to train both domestic and international students in high-quality research environments.
The program aims to:
Develop skilled researchers for global industries and academia
Support innovation and research excellence
Strengthen collaboration between universities and industries
Provide flexible funding for postgraduate research students
At the University of Sydney, the RTP scholarship is awarded annually across multiple research periods.
RTP Scholarship Benefits
The RTP Scholarship at the University of Sydney is a fully funded opportunity that covers major academic and living expenses.
1. Annual Stipend
Recipients receive a living allowance of approximately AUD $42,754 per year, which helps cover accommodation, food, and daily expenses.
2. Full Tuition Fee Coverage
International students benefit from a 100% tuition fee offset, ensuring that no tuition fees are paid during the study period.
3. Relocation Allowance
A relocation grant is provided to assist students moving to Australia for their studies.
4. Thesis Allowance
Students receive financial support for thesis production and research-related expenses.
5. Health Insurance
International students may receive Overseas Student Health Cover (OSHC), depending on the scholarship package.
Available RTP Scholarship Types
At the University of Sydney, the RTP funding is distributed through several scholarship categories:
RTP Stipend Scholarship
RTP Fee Offset (for international students)
University of Sydney International Stipend Scholarship (USYDIS)
University of Sydney Tuition Fee Scholarship
Each of these scholarships may be awarded individually or combined, depending on the applicant’s profile and ranking.
Eligibility Criteria
To qualify for the RTP Scholarship at the University of Sydney, applicants must meet the following requirements:
General Requirements
Must be a domestic or international student
Must apply for or be enrolled in a Higher Degree by Research (HDR) program
Must have an excellent academic record
Must demonstrate strong research potential
Academic Requirements
A relevant bachelor’s or master’s degree
Strong academic transcripts
Prior research experience (preferred)
Additional Requirements
An unconditional offer of admission or current enrollment in a research program
Meet English language proficiency requirements
Submit all required application documents
Selection is highly competitive and based on academic merit, research experience, and the quality of the research proposal.

Application Deadlines
The RTP Scholarship is awarded in multiple rounds throughout the year.
Typical deadlines include:
Late March (for mid-year intake)
December (for early-year intake)
For example, one of the deadlines is around 30 March, with results released later in the year.
Applicants are advised to apply early to maximize their chances.
